Wire Transfer Manager manages and leads a group of wire transfer clerks. Completes the necessary accounting documents for all transfers and complies with federal, state, and local regulations. Being a Wire Transfer Manager requ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a top management. The Wire Transfer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Wire Transfer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. POSITION PURPOSE:
As a Release Manager, you are responsible for planning, directing, and coordinating activities for releasing multiple projects into production utilizing Agile/Scrum and DEVOPS methodologies. The release manager will be setting the overall standard for release management and governance for the team. You will have end-to-end responsibility for planning, automating, coordinating and executing all aspects necessary to manage multiple cloud/on-premises environments and iterative software releases across multiple tracks, as well of cutover planning for go-live events.
